Output 3fbcf71b00bc341cbb686aea73fe36ea5a92064bd67461dd2e2dfacf58a1e059:1

value
13759679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210687631a7ffb0457f7df1595e7bcb0a7e92e46 OP_EQUAL
address
34he3WMsgmivjzx1e388Hcdq2qKf9AiibZ
transaction
3fbcf71b00bc341cbb686aea73fe36ea5a92064bd67461dd2e2dfacf58a1e059
confirmations
248858
spent
true